
Jumbo Shrimp Defeat Smokies 4-2
April 25, 2018 - Southern League (SL1)
Jacksonville Jumbo Shrimp News Release
KODAK, Tenn. - The Jacksonville Jumbo Shrimp (8-11) defeated the Tennessee Smokies (9-10) by a 4-2 score in the fifth and final game of the five-game series at Smokies Stadium on Wednesday night.
The win was Jacksonville's second straight, and the Jumbo Shrimp earned a series win by taking three out of five games in Tennessee, the first road series victory of the season for the club.
Jacksonville right-handed starting pitcher Nick Neidert (2-1) earned the win, working five innings where he allowed two runs on seven hits with no walks and three strikeouts. Tennessee right-handed starting pitcher Michael Rucker (1-2) suffered the loss, working five innings where he allowed three runs on four hits with two walks and five strikeouts. Marcus Crescentini worked a perfect ninth to earn his second save of the year for Jacksonville.
The game was scoreless through the first three innings. Eric Jagielo changed that on one swing, as he homered with two outs in the fourth inning with a towering home run to right field to put Jacksonville in front 1-0. The Shrimp added to the lead with two outs in the top of the fifth, with Isan Diaz hitting an RBI double before Kyle Barrett's RBI triple grew the lead to 3-0. Tennessee got two runs back in the bottom of the fifth, with an RBI single by Erick Castillo and an RBI double from Trent Giambrone to cut Jacksonville's lead to 3-2.
The final run came in the top of the sixth inning, as Rodrigo Vigil hit an infield single to short, and a throwing error by Tennessee shortstop Connor Short on the play scored John Norwood to put the lead at 4-2, which would be the final. Jacksonville left-handed reliever Jose Quijada and Jeff Kinley earned holds by keeping the Smokies off the board in the sixth through eighth innings, before Crescentini's scoreless ninth earned him the save.
Norwood led the Jumbo Shrimp at the plate with a three-hit performance, and the Jumbo Shrimp were 3-for-9 batting as a team with runners in scoring position.
The Jumbo Shrimp will bus home through the night to Jacksonville, and tomorrow night will welcome in the Pensacola Blue Wahoos for the start of a five-game homestand on Thursday night at 7:05 p.m. at the Baseball Grounds of Jacksonville. Right-handed pitcher Jeff Brigham (3-0, 0.60 ERA) will start for Jacksonville against Pensacola right-handed starter Daniel Wright (2-1, 4.29 ERA).
